This Cocoa application allows MacOS X 10.2 and later users to change their password on a Microsoft Windows server. Users can even change their password on a Windows Domain, which is very useful for Mac users who need to work around the limitations of Apple's Active Directory integration. This version of PasswordChanger has preferences to specify a default server hostname and username.
